Storing & Handling Herbs

To keep your herbs fresh for the longest amount of time, store them upright in a glass of water in the refrigerator after you’ve slightly trimmed the stalks. Another option is to wrap them in a damp paper towel and store them in a plastic bag in the refrigerator vegetable drawer.
